| Title: | Some limit theorems of runs to the continuous-valued sequence |

| Abstract: | Purpose – The purpose of this paper is to give some limit theorems on Design/methodology/approach – The crucial part of the proof is to construct a non-negative supper-martingale depending on a parameter by using the moment generating function, and then applying the Doob's martingale convergence theorem. Findings – The upper and lower bounds of the deviations from the sums of arbitrary continuous-valued random variables from the reference distributions are obtained. Research limitations/implications – The computation of asymptotic log-likelihood ratio Practical implications – A useful method to study the property for runs of dependent random sequence. Originality/value – The new approach of study strong limit behavior for dependent random sequence. |
